Though VMware recommends setting memory reservations equal to the size of the Oracle SGA in
production environments,
it is acceptable to overcommit more aggressively in non-production environments such as development, test, or QA.
In these environments, a DBA can introduce memory
overcommitment to take advantage of VMware memory reclamation features and techniques. Even in
these environments, the type and number of databases that can be deployed using overcommitment
largely depend on their actual workload.
